To start with: my favorite drum stick is the little brother of these, the Vater 5AN Power Drum Sticks -Nylon- . They are identical in lenght and material and I got used to the half an inch extra lenght and the additional power. The big difference between the two is the thickness and resulting weight increase on the 2BN. It took me a while to get used to as it is quite tiring on wrists and hands. I play rock and therefore the louder sounds trough extra force are fine with me and the band, as they love to crank it up anyway at practise. The pair of heavy sticks is lasting me two weeks now which is above average.
I recomend these high quality sticks to drummers who like playing hard and do milage practising. It trains muscle and feels effortless when switching back to a 5AN or similar.
I never had problems with the nylon tips coming off and i never go back to wooden tips as they were always the first part to crumble on the cymbals.
The price of the Vater 2BN is sound and a solid piece of wood for the money.
